How Much Does Employee Transportation in Downey Cost?
| Type of Vehicle | Cost Per Hour Weekdays | Cost Per Hour Weekends | Cost Per Day | Cost Per Mile |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 56 Passenger Charter Bus | $205 – $385+ | $225 – $410+ | $1,650 – $2,950+ | $6.20 – $8.95+ |
| 35 Passenger Minibus | $225 – $370+ | $255 – $385+ | $1,815 – $2,415+ | $6.20 – $8.95+ |
| 30 Passenger Minibus | $205 – $365+ | $240 – $380+ | $1,670 – $2,335+ | $5.90 – $8.60+ |
| 28 Passenger Minibus | $190 – $355+ | $220 – $370+ | $1,540 – $2,255+ | $5.65 – $8.25+ |
| 25 Passenger Minibus | $190 – $350+ | $195 – $365+ | $1,420 – $2,180+ | $5.40 – $7.90+ |
| 20 Passenger Minibus | $190 – $340+ | $190 – $355+ | $1,300 – $2,080+ | $5.15 – $7.50+ |
| 18 Passenger Minibus | $190 – $330+ | $190 – $350+ | $1,210 – $1,990+ | $5.00 – $7.25+ |
| 15 Passenger Minibus | $180 – $310+ | $180 – $330+ | $1,150 – $1,880+ | $4.75 – $6.95+ |
| 15-50 Passenger Party Bus | $248 – $426+ | $265 – $460+ | $1,827 – $2,954+ | $6.75 – $9.95+ |
| Sprinter Van with Driver | $190 – $373+ | $218 – $466+ | $1,395 – $2,848+ | $5.00 – $6.95+ |
| Sprinter Limo | $190 – $340+ | $190 – $355+ | $1,300 – $2,080+ | $5.15 – $7.50+ |
| School Bus | $205 – $365+ | $240 – $380+ | $1,670 – $2,335+ | $5.00 – $7.60+ |
| ABOVE PRICES ARE JUST EXAMPLES. Your final price and vehicle options depend entirely on your specific trip details. To get an instant price quote for your trip, request an online quote or call 562-579-5905. | ||||
